Don’t let your pastimes be detrimental to your personal growth; down-time needn’t be a time of escape, but can, instead, be a time to improve ourselves. We don’t need formal education to become more-learned individuals. Take up hobbies that exercise your body and mind, and challenge you to be better than your old self. Learn to play chess. Learn to play an instrument. Learn a language. Spend time in nature. Take up exercise or martial arts. Meditate. Don’t escape what you are, but try to be better than you were. |
